What's The Definition Of Greenshank?
[n] large European sandpiper with greenish legs
Synonyms | Synonyms for Greenshank: Tringa nebularia Related Terms | Find terms related to Greenshank: See Also | genus Tringa | sandpiper | Tringa Greenshank In Webster's Dictionary \Green"shank`\, n. (Zo["o]l.)
A European sandpiper or snipe ({Totanus canescens}); --
called also {greater plover}.
